Understanding the Art Behind Metal Stamping


At its core, metal stamping is the process of changing level metal sheets into details shapes via force and accuracy. This isn't a one-size-fits-all procedure; it involves numerous strategies like flexing, punching, coining, and embossing-- each picked for the job at hand. Every bend and cut is executed with unbelievable accuracy, led by the tools and passes away crafted for the work.


This process demands more than just devices-- it requires a skilled team and progressed innovation. The virtuosity of tool and die shops depend on creating custom passes away that allow for the precise reproduction of parts, to the tiniest information. Whether producing straightforward brackets or complicated automobile parts, precision is non-negotiable.


How Metal Stamping Powers Modern Living


Look around your office or home and you'll find many items gave birth to by metal stamping. The architectural framework of your dishwasher, the adapters in your smart device, the bracket holding your car's dashboard-- all these components owe their existence to stamped metal.


In the vehicle globe, the demand for sturdiness and consistency makes progressive die marking a preferred. This method includes a series of stations, each doing a special function as the metal breakthroughs via journalism. It's ideal for high-volume runs and ensures each item meets exacting criteria.


However it doesn't stop with vehicles. In the clinical field, where integrity can be a case of need, metal stamping is made use of to craft surgical devices and device elements. In the aerospace sector, stamped components must withstand severe conditions while fulfilling limited tolerances. The exact same holds true in consumer electronics, where space-saving, high-functionality layouts call for stamped metal aspects that are both lightweight and solid.


Accuracy, Speed, and Reliability: Why Metal Stamping Matters


So why has metal stamping become such a go-to approach throughout so many markets? Most importantly: speed. Once the dies are set up, countless similar components can be generated with little variant. This degree of repeatability is key when consistency matters.


Then there's the concern of cost-effectiveness. Standard machining could take longer and entail even more product waste. Yet marking, specifically when done with progressive die technology, keeps production moving fast and effectively. It's one of the most intelligent means to fulfill high-volume production objectives without giving up top quality.


The integrity of this procedure additionally can not be overemphasized. When you're creating thousands-- and even millions-- of parts, a small defect can become a big trouble. That's why partnering with an experienced tool and die company is so essential. The right group makes certain every component is made to spec, whenever.

Developing With Industry Demands


As sectors remain to evolve, so as well does metal stamping. Makers are discovering new alloys, tighter tolerances, and even more small styles. With these changes come new challenges-- and opportunities.


For instance, as electric automobiles (EVs) gain appeal, there's an expanding demand for light-weight parts that can hold up against high performance and severe temperature levels. Marking fulfills these needs, giving solid yet reliable components without adding bulk.


Smart home devices and wearables also depend on find more stamped metal components to maintain their accounts smooth while safeguarding sensitive internal parts. The surge of miniaturization is pressing the boundaries of what metal stamping can do, and the very best tool and die company will certainly constantly be ready to innovate together with market patterns.
